andygo Posted September 22, 2009 Posted September 22, 2009 Hello, i know how to use GUICtrlSetOnEvent ( controlID, "function" ) but what if i need this to do with Byref Variables like Func _tv(ByRef $tv1, $tv2) ?? how is the syntax then?
jvanegmond Posted September 22, 2009 Posted September 22, 2009 The syntax is the same when calling a function. ByRef only changes the function prototype/parameters. : ) github.com/jvanegmond
andygo Posted September 22, 2009 Author Posted September 22, 2009 The syntax is the same when calling a function. ByRef only changes the function prototype/parameters. : ) this dont work for me: GUICtrlSetOnEvent(-1, "_tv($dvb, $dvb2)")
jvanegmond Posted September 22, 2009 Posted September 22, 2009 Uuh, what? You can only specify a function name. Where do the variables come from? GUICtrlSetOnEvent(-1, "_tv") Func _tv() Local $dvb, $dbv2 EndFunc github.com/jvanegmond

Yashied Posted September 22, 2009 Posted September 22, 2009 (edited) this dont work for me: GUICtrlSetOnEvent(-1, "_tv($dvb, $dvb2)") The function does not use parameters. Anyway, this function calls by the handler, what the parameters do you he must pass. You can use @GUI_... flags. jvanegmond Posted September 22, 2009 Posted September 22, 2009 yes, i use it similar at the moment. just want to reduce the lines in my script, because i need this function in 5 different cases. the variables are button-id's and button-text. thx anyway : ) GUICtrlSetOnEvent(-1, "_tv") Func _tv() Local $dvb, $dbv2 $dvb = @GUI_CtrlId $dvb2 = GUICtrlRead($dvb) EndFunc github.com/jvanegmond
